Has any one ecountered a problem with the rear diff "whining" on slight throttle or on the over-run @ about 60ish.

My car seems to be developing this for the second time! The first time the dealer changed the diff under warranty, i dont think they will go for it again :)

Any input would be great. I have given it a look over myself and all seems in order ( tyres are good, right pressures etc, wheel alignment in spec, boot empty! oil level correct, even swopped wheels front to rear and still there :eek: )

I occasionally hear mine under engine braking in very wet conditions... it's always done it and assume normal, has done it for nearly 75k so I don't think it's about to self destruct... if thats any help?
